Importance of Rotating Technical Expertise
Rotating responsibilities and areas of technical expertise within a team helps prevent single points of failure. By assigning different team members to tackle specific areas each quarter, the team ensures a broad knowledge base and avoids dependencies on a single individual. This approach fosters a collaborative environment and reduces the risk of knowledge silos.
